What activity is essential for platting or plotting lands?

Explanation:
Platting or plotting lands primarily involves subdividing land into smaller parcels. This process is essential for creating a detailed representation of a tract of land, known as a plat map, which outlines the divisions of the property into lots and provides information about streets, easements, common areas, and other significant features. This activity ensures that land is organized and developed according to local regulations, allowing for efficient use of space and facilitating infrastructure development. Subdivision creates a clear legal description of each lot, which is crucial for the transfer of property ownership and for potential development projects. While understanding real estate laws, evaluating environmental impact, and designing building layouts play important roles in land development, they do not directly pertain specifically to the activity of platting. They serve more as ancillary considerations that can influence how the platting process is executed but are not fundamental to the creation of the plat itself.
